Affordable mid-range gaming graphics card with support for VR headsets and the ability to create performant AMD CrossFireX multiGPU configurations. Positioned as a mid-range product, it is a direct competitor to the Nvidia GeForce GTX 1060 graphics card. It can be a good choice for low-cost gaming systems or multi-purpose home personal computers equipped with monitors with a resolution of 1920x1080.
The Gigabyte Radeon RX 580 GV-RX580AORUS-4GD graphics card provides a stable and comfortable frame rate in most popular gaming projects of 2015-2018 at high/medium-high graphics settings and resolutions up to 1920x1080. Equipped with an AMD Polaris 20 GPU that works with 4GB of high-speed GDDR5 (7000MHz) graphics memory over a 256-bit bus. With full hardware support for Direct X12 and Open GL 4.5, bright and colorful visual effects are possible.
To remove and dissipate the heat generated during operation (TDP 185 W), a highly efficient cooling system Gigabyte WindForce 2X is used, which includes two fans with an impeller diameter of 90 mm and 4 advanced composite copper heat pipes with direct contact technology. There is a rich set of modern interface ports: 3xDisplayPort 1.4, 1xDVI-D, 1xHDMI 2.0b, 5-monitor configurations are supported.

The first annoying thing is the noise; honestly speaking, my vacuum cleaner is quieter. When you play simple games like Dota, there's not much noise and it's playable, but when you launch something unoptimized like tanks, ugh... real tanks are quieter. (There's a solution, I'll tell you at the end). Meanwhile, Forza on ultra works quite quietly. (We need optimization in games!!).
The second is its hellish temperature. Comrades, under full load, it reaches around 70-80 degrees, and because of that, it starts spinning its fans to the noise level of a military aircraft (grandpa catches flashbacks from the war). On the plus side, it's not cold in winter; all this goodness is on my desk, so it's kind of like a "small" fan heater, a small bonus.
I promised to tell you how to deal with the noise. It's quite simple; you just need to turn on vertical synchronization. (60 fps is top. Minus a couple of school kids' frustrations))). If you're a CS enthusiast, you might choose not to enable it. It doesn't make much noise in CS.
